Wore Angeliki today so I figured I'd give my opinion on it.

This is definitely a vintage chypre in feel but with a modern, almost oriental twist to it. Think of combining the classic chypre top and heart with an Oriental base, and then use unique floral accords in the heart to make it 100% different and beautiful.
The opening is a blast of aldehydes with some pomelo-like citrus accord, I don't get any of the other fruity accords listed, and it only lasts for a brief this opening. It then moves to the heart where I feel Angelos really outdid himself by choosing a selection of floral accords that are not only very difficult to pull off but seldomly used in perfumery, never mind in classic chypre-structured perfumes. Wisteria, Lilac, and Fresia. I am very familiar with the way these smell in real life, and he nailed it here. The Heart is all about this huge floral bouquet, sitting on top of the thick mossy-resinous-musky base that starts to creep in slowly. Finally dries down to a mossy, chewy leather, resinous, musky base. Leathery castoreum, smoky labdanum, bitter moss, pissy civet. All in all, an amazing ride, with clear, distinct, and smooth stages and transitions, unique, bold, and lovely. I'm a huge Cypre and vintage-style perfumes lover, but I think anyone with a good nose would be able to appreciate the craft behind this one. I think for Vintage perfume lovers and chypre lovers, this is a safe blind buy and a must-have. Today with Danse Lascive, a blind buy for me, something that I rarely do nowadays. Went in blind just because I really trust this guy and heard some very positive feedback from a few good noses who tried it at Esxcence. And yeah, it's a home run all the way.
This is a glorious Leather perfume. This is what Malle's Rose & Cuir should have been, This is what any Rose and Leather perfume should be.
This is a leather perfume, first and foremost. Black, biker leather jacket, really smoky as well, kinda like "cigarette smoke can't see shit in a bar" type of smoke, also really dry, kind of dusty. I assume the tobacco and the olibanum create that cigarette smoke accord and the vetiver with the labdanum give off the dry quality. Black leather, smoky, animalic, butch, just how I like them. But then Angelos decides to give it a nice balance, a bit of a twist, a spark, and a touch of eroticism, by adding rose. The Rose is always present, but it mellows the leather, tames it, and never competes with it. It's there to make things more sexy and support the main player. Natural smelling rose, that in the opening starts almost metallic green, I assume from the pairing with geranium. They really dance together, the smoky leather and the rose to the very end in this incredibly sexy duet. The animalics in the base bring the final touch, to an already full of spark perfume. I've smelt loads of leathers and curated some of the best, this is right up there. You get the full spectrum of leather here. And what I love the most, is unique, and different, something that's hard to come by these days.

I'd add, if it reminds me of anything, it'd be Sultan Pasha's Ame Sombre, mostly the frankincense and rose pairing, has a similar feel, but that one has no leather.

Tabac Libre has one of the best openings I've ever smelled. Pure magic! Smells of moist raspberries, plums, tobacco, rum, cognac, with an almost fir balsam jamminess tied into that smell, which is like catnip to me. Mmmmm...

That opening lasts for about 10 minutes on my skin and then it mellows into a spicy, moist tobacco scent. I do smell a small bit of coffee in it's evolution, but it's definitely not problematic to me. I think you should get a sample and smell it so you can decide.
